Frequently asked questions about Cimarron Elementary School
How many students attend Cimarron Elementary School?
Cimarron Elementary School has 393 students enrolled. It is a public school in Aurora, CO. CCD year-over-year: 372 (2022-23) → 416 (2023-24), up 44.
What is the student-teacher ratio at Cimarron Elementary School?
The student-teacher ratio at Cimarron Elementary School is 13.1:1, which is 21% lower than the Colorado average of 16.6:1 and 17% lower than the national average of 15.7:1. Lower ratios generally mean more individual attention per student.
What percentage of students receive free lunch at Cimarron Elementary School?
48.1% of students at Cimarron Elementary School are eligible for free lunch, compared to the Colorado average of 38.5%.
What is the racial and ethnic makeup of Cimarron Elementary School?
The largest demographic group at Cimarron Elementary School is Hispanic or Latino at 41.5% of enrollment, in Aurora, CO. Its student body is more racially and ethnically mixed than most US schools, with a diversity index of 71.0/100.
